Health Tip: Easing Teething Pain
(HealthDay News) -- Newer parents may feel helpless when they've got a teething, cranky baby on their hands.
The American Academy of Pediatrics offers these suggestions to help soothe teething babies:
Use your finger to gently massage the baby's sore gums.
Offer a teething ring made of firm rubber. The type of ring you freeze tends to get too hard.
Medication that you rub on baby's gums tends to wash from the mouth quickly and may wind up being harmful.
If your baby is very fussy or has a fever of higher than 101 degrees Fahrenheit, call a pediatrician at once. Teething may not be the cause.
